Job Summary

The Integration and Test Automation Engineer is responsible for integrating, testing, validating, and automating testing for enterprise software systems. The role develops and maintains manual and automated test solutions, identifies system defects and performance issues, supports quality assurance, and ensures integrated software components meet technical requirements.

Key Responsibilities
  • Design, develop, implement, and maintain manual and automated test solutions.
  • Develop automated test suites using tools such as Playwright, Selenium, and Eggplant.
  • Execute integration, functional, and automated testing to validate system performance and functionality.
  • Identify and troubleshoot integration issues, performance bottlenecks, compatibility problems, and security vulnerabilities.
  • Support API, enterprise system, database, and cloud platform testing.
  • Develop test plans, test procedures, requirements documentation, and test reports.
  • Identify technical debt, inefficiencies, and opportunities for system improvement.
  • Support performance, scalability, reliability, and maintainability improvements.
  • Document system designs, requirements, test results, user guides, and engineering processes.
  • Collaborate with software, systems, hardware, configuration management, and quality engineering teams.
  • Participate in Agile/Scrum development and testing activities.
  • Support continuous integration and automated testing practices.
  • Stay current with modern testing technologies and industry best practices.

Required Qualifications
  • Bachelor's degree in Engineering, Computer Science, or a related technical field, or equivalent experience.
  • Ability to obtain a U.S. Government Secret Security Clearance.
  • U.S. Citizenship required.
  • Experience with automated testing tools such as Playwright, Selenium, or Eggplant.
  • Experience working with APIs, enterprise systems, databases, and cloud platforms.
  • Strong analytical, troubleshooting, and problem-solving skills.
  • Experience creating test plans, requirements documentation, system documentation, and test reports.
  • Familiarity with DoD SATCOM systems and related interfaces.
  • Understanding of how software engineering interacts with systems, hardware, testing, configuration management, and quality engineering.
  • Strong written, verbal, and interpersonal communication skills.
  • Proficiency with Microsoft Office applications.

Preferred Qualifications
  • Current U.S. Government Secret Security Clearance.
  • Experience with Playwright automated testing.
  • Knowledge of automated testing and test-driven development concepts.
  • Experience with virtualization, cloud deployment, and containerization.
  • Experience working in Agile/Scrum environments.
  • Experience with Jira and Confluence.
